Corel Offers Software and Vialta Digital Frame Bundle

**December 1, 2006* – Editing software provider Corel Corp. announced yesterday a holiday bundle package of Corel Paint Shop ProPhoto XI and a VistaFrame by its newly partnered electronics company Vialta Inc.  The software and digital frame package retails for $179.99.

"The ultimate gift for any digital camera owner, this holiday bundle gives consumers all the tools they need to fix, enhance, and display their digital photos," stated the Corel press release yesterday. 

Corel Paint Shop Pro Photo, retailing for $69.99 when sold separately, includes a photo organizer, color changer, add-on graphics and borders, skin smoother, and a "time machine" tool that ages photos to look like processed images from various decades.

The new VistaFrame, which normally retails for $149.99, features a 6.8-inch TFT color LCD with 89,856 pixel resolution.The digital frame is compatible with SD, MMC, CF (Type I only), SmartMedia, and Memory Stick.Users can customize slideshows or view photos as single images on the digital frame.The VistaFrame is also equipped with a motion sensor for a power-saving mode.

Bundled together, users will save up to 30 percent on Corel Paint Shop ProPhoto XI and VistaFrame, according to the release, with a total savings of $40.
